Constitutional Republic! (Representative Democracy) (Wikipedia)

A Constitutional Republic is a state, where the head of state and other officials are representatives of the people and must govern according to existing constitutional law that limits the government's power over all of its citizens. In that the head of the state is elected, it is a republic and not a monarchy.

In a constitutional republic, executive, legislative, and judicial powers are separated into distinct branches.

The fact that a constitution exists that limits the government's power makes that state constitutional. That the head of state and other officials are chosen by election, rather than inheriting their positions and that their decisions are subject to judicial review, makes the state a republic.

Democracy!

Democracy is a form of government in which all citizens have an equal say in the decisions that affect their lives. Ideally, this includes equal participation in the proposal, development and passage of legislation into law.

Oligarchy/Plutocracy!

Oligarchy/Plutocracy is a form of power structure in which power effectively rests with a small number of people. These people could be distinguished by royalty, wealth, family ties, corporate, or military control. Such states are often controlled by a few prominent families who pass their influence from one generation to the next.

Plutocracy is rule by the wealthy, or (power provided by wealth). The combination of both plutocracy and oligarchy is called plutarchy.

Dictatorship!

A dictatorship is defined as an autocratic form of government in which the government is ruled by an individual, the dictator.

It is a government controlled by one person, or a small group of people. In this form of government the power rests entirely on the person or group of people, and can be obtained by force or by inheritance. The dictator, may also take away much, if not all, of the people's freedom. In contemporary usage, dictatorship refers to an autocratic form of absolute rule by leadership unrestricted by law, constitutions, or other social and political factors within the state.

Monarchy!

A monarchy is a form of government in which all political power is passed down to an individual (usually hereditary) known as a monarch ("single ruler"), king or queen.

Historically, the notion of monarchy may emerge under different circumstances. It may grow out of tribal kingship, and the office of monarch (kings) becoming typically hereditary, resulting in successive dynasties or "houses", especially when the leader is wise and able enough to lead
